Thanks steelrose. I've calmed down after my original diagnosis and it's taken me a few weeks to get up to speed on prostate cancer treatment and prognosis. It appears that it is a tidy, less complicated cancer compared to bc. After all, this is just a walnut-sized gland, and there's only one of them
If the disease is confined to the prostate, which looks to be the case with my intermediate version, and I choose surgery, then I have better follow-up treatment options if it recurs. If I didn't have bc I may have chosen radiation, but you lose surgery as an option then since the prostate is turned to mush by rads.
Of course, prostate removal has its side-effects which include incontinence for weeks afterwards (the urethra passes through the prostate and has to be cut and rejoined). And erectile dysfunction is guaranteed for months (often years) depending on how well you heal, and how good a job the surgeon does at sparing the nearby nerve that controls erections.
